We decided to go check this place out as it has such a beautiful view and also a restaurant new in Perth CBD.
We were 30mins late for our table booking. Lucky the restaurant still kept our table.
We were greeted by the friendly waitress, and she showed us to our table.
We decided to order a few entrees, the first one is the Crispy soft-shell crab with sriracha cream sauce, it's very tasty, and you can't go wrong for the soft shell crab. The second entree, we ordered the Lamb ribs in Xinjiang spice in sticky spiced soy, crispy lotus roots. This entree dish is a highlight, and the lamb ribs cooked perfectly; it created harmony in flavours, the salty and sweet were just right.
For mains, we ordered the Jumbo prawns, salted egg sauce on potato nest, goji berries. I like the salted egg with prawns. It's very tasty; the goji berries are just for the colour. The goji berries didn't have much flavours to it.
The second main we ordered Seared wet-aged beef, shaved asparagus, diced cucumber, crispy bamboo mushrooms, fermented bean dressing. The meat cooked to the right texture, soft and it melts into your mouth.
For dessert, we ordered the dessert board, it came with all these, Redgum Honey cake with handmade pistachio ice cream Cinnamon dusted churros with Belgian chocolate sauce and vanilla ice cream Chocolate lava filled with egg yolk custard and vanilla ice cream Honeycomb gelato with sliced fruits, honey crumb. It's good for more than two people. It was way too much for us, but it was good!
They have the best view in town. There is an outdoor area that you can sit out and enjoy a glass of wine. The glass is high enough to stop the wind.
It's good spot for sunset drinks.

Nestling at the top of the “old New Esplanade” hotel which has been thoroughly upgraded, renovated, re-jigged and transformed into Perth’s latest boutique hotel, Quay Perth, is their rooftop bar and dining room, HQ Bar and Kitchen. This probably has the best outlook of any of the rooftops around town, looking down and over as it does to Elizabeth Quay, the river and the South Perth skyline across the water.
